抄録

In multilayered damped structure with viscoelastic material, A loss factor is usually calculated by using complex eigenvalue analysis and modal strain energy method (MSE). However, complex eigenvalue analysis is unreasonable to large structure. And, MSE is incorrect in high damped material case, so it isn't considered mode change for large damping. In this paper, a modified modal strair energy method (MMSE) is proposed. This method is presented by equivalent mass-spring model with damping. Comparisons are given between results by the complex eigenvalue analysis, by MSE, and by MMSE. MMSE is sufficiently reliable to calculate the loss factor. Finally, our method is applied to analyze the dynamics of multicone reinforcement structure.
